Ipomoea alba L.

First published in Sp. Pl.: 161 (1753)
This species is accepted
The native range of this species is Tropical & Subtropical America. It is a climbing herbaceous tree or liana and grows primarily in the seasonally dry tropical biome. It is used as a poison and a medicine, has environmental uses and for food.
